# SQL linting configuration — Harwick Analytics data team.
# Welcome aboard. All .sql files under /warehouse must pass the Quillcheck
# linter before merge: uppercase keywords, no SELECT *, and explicit JOIN
# conditions. Rules live in lint-rules.yaml; don't edit locally, open a PR.
# The linter validates table references against the live schema, so it needs
# read access to the warehouse via the connection string below.

database URL for hawip-kagap: redis://rusok_svc:bMCaqek7MRWIOJ@db-8501.zarqeltech.corp:5432/sileth

Before promoting the ReminderSend job for Bellgrove Clinic, confirm the quiet-hours window is set for the target region. The job must not dispatch SMS reminders between 21:00 and 08:00 local time. If the batch stalls mid-run, it is safe to rerun; sends are idempotent. The rollback procedure is documented on the internal page below.

operations page: https://confluence.lumicsys.internal/projects/display/projects/display

MEMO — UNIFORMS FOR THE MARLOWICK DEPOT

Hi coordinator,

The new uniform shipment for the Marlowick depot crew is packed and ready — six boxes, sorted by size, labelled on two sides. They go out on tomorrow's afternoon run. Keep them dry and don't split the boxes across vans. When the courier collects, handle it like this.

dispatch memo: the sorius tamius courier leaves the praeth ledger at gate 4873 under passcode 928014

Subject: On-call primer — gateway rate limits

Hi, welcome to the Brindlework on-call rotation. Quick heads-up: the Kestrelgate API gateway enforces per-tenant rate limits, and bursts from the batch importers regularly trip them around midnight. Don't raise a limit without checking with the platform team first; most pages resolve once the importer backs off. Overrides live in the gateway config repo and require two approvals. The full runbook with thresholds and escalation steps is kept on the internal page below.

operations page: https://jenkins.torvadyn.local/build/deploy/display/pages/611247f0a622ae80